*{margin:0;padding:0;box-sizing:border-box;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;-ms-box-sizing:border-box;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;word-wrap:normal;word-break:normal;overflow-wrap:normal;white-space:normal}body{overflow-x:hidden}body.no-scroll{max-height:100vh;overflow:hidden}footer h2.subheading{font-size:180%}.sv-cookie-consent-modal a{outline:0;border:0;box-shadow:none;text-decoration:underline}.sv-cookie-consent-modal button.env-button--primary{background-color:#ffe6b4}.sv-cookie-consent-modal button.env-button--ghost,.sv-cookie-consent-modal a.env-button--ghost{background-color:#f0ecea;color:#000}h1{word-break:break-word}@media screen and (max-width:1439px){h1.heading{font-size:300%}.custom-title-size h1.heading{font-size:400%}}@media screen and (max-width:767px){h1.heading{font-size:280%}.custom-title-size h1.heading{font-size:400%}}.sv-custom-module.sv-marketplace-sitevision-image-viewer .env-image-viewer-2__viewer__controls .env-button--icon{color:transparent}.sv-custom-module.sv-marketplace-sitevision-image-viewer .env-image-viewer-2__viewer__controls .env-button--icon .env-icon{color:#fff}.env-image-viewer-2__lightbox .env-button--icon{color:transparent}.env-image-viewer-2__lightbox .env-button--icon .env-icon{color:#fff}.env-image-viewer-2__lightbox .env-button--icon.env-image-viewer-2__lightbox__next .env-icon,.env-image-viewer-2__lightbox .env-button--icon.env-image-viewer-2__lightbox__prev .env-icon{color:#333}.sv-text-portlet ul,.sv-text-portlet ol{padding:0 0 1em 1.2em}.sv-text-portlet ul li,.sv-text-portlet ol li{margin-bottom:.5em}.sv-grid-wide,.sv-grid-slim{padding-right:16px;padding-left:16px}body.sv-editing-mode .custom-hidden-image{display:block;visibility:visible;opacity:1}body.sv-editing-mode .custom-service-category .sv-text-portlet{position:static;height:auto}body.sv-editing-mode .custom-service-category .sv-text-portlet *{background-color:transparent;height:auto}.env-button{padding-top:4px!important;min-height:3em!important}.env-button.env-button--invert{background-color:transparent;border:1px solid #000;color:#000}.env-button.env-button--invert:hover,.env-button.env-button--invert:focus{background-color:#000;color:#fff}.custom-mobile-menu.open{height:calc(100vh - 6em)}@media screen and (max-width:1023px){.custom-mobile-menu .custom-search-form{display:none}}.custom-main-menu>div>ul{display:flex;flex-flow:column nowrap;align-items:stretch;justify-content:flex-start;flex-grow:1;width:90vw;padding:1em 2em;overflow-y:scroll;max-height:calc(100vh - 12em)}.custom-main-menu>div>ul::-webkit-scrollbar,.custom-main-menu>div>ul::-webkit-scrollbar-track,.custom-main-menu>div>ul::-webkit-scrollbar-thumb{color:transparent;background-color:transparent;height:0;width:0}@media screen and (min-width:1024px){.custom-main-menu>div>ul{flex-flow:row wrap;align-items:stretch;justify-content:flex-end;height:100%;width:auto;height:6em;padding:0;overflow:visible;max-height:unset}}.custom-main-menu ul li{display:inline-block;height:100%;margin:0;position:relative}.custom-main-menu ul li:has(ul):after{content:"\203A";position:absolute;top:0;right:0;display:block;padding:.65em 1em;line-height:1;font-size:150%}.custom-main-menu ul li.active:has(ul):after,.custom-main-menu ul li.active:has(ul):after{transform:rotate(90deg)}@media screen and (min-width:768px) and (max-width:1023px){.custom-main-menu ul li:has(ul):after{font-size:200%}}@media screen and (min-width:1024px){.custom-main-menu ul li:has(ul):after{display:none}}.custom-main-menu ul li span{display:none}.custom-main-menu ul li a{height:100%;display:flex;align-items:center;justify-content:flex-start;padding:1em 0;margin:0;text-decoration:none}@media screen and (min-width:1024px){.custom-main-menu ul li a{padding:1em}}@media screen and (min-width:768px) and (max-width:1023px){.custom-main-menu ul li a{font-size:150%}}@media screen and (min-width:1024px){.custom-main-menu ul li a:hover,.custom-main-menu ul li a:focus,.custom-main-menu ul li:hover>a,.custom-main-menu ul li:focus>a{background-color:#fff;text-decoration:none;color:var(--env-link-hover-font-color)}}.custom-main-menu>div>ul>li>ul{display:none;flex-flow:column wrap;align-items:stretch;justify-content:flex-start;width:auto;padding:1em;background-color:#fff}.custom-main-menu>div>ul>li>ul>li>a{padding:.75em;text-align:left}@media screen and (min-width:1024px){.custom-main-menu>div>ul>li>ul{position:absolute;top:100%;left:0;min-width:280px;box-shadow:0 2px 6px rgba(0,0,0,0.05)}.custom-main-menu>div>ul>li>ul>li:hover a,.custom-main-menu>div>ul>li>ul>li:focus a,.custom-main-menu>div>ul>li>ul>li>a:hover,.custom-main-menu>div>ul>li>ul>li>a:focus{background-color:#f0ecea}.custom-main-menu ul li:hover>ul,.custom-main-menu ul li:focus>ul,.custom-main-menu ul li a:hover + ul,.custom-main-menu ul li a:focus + ul{display:flex}}.custom-main-menu ul li a + ul.active{display:flex}.custom-main-menu>div>ul>li>ul>li>ul{display:none;flex-flow:column wrap;align-items:stretch;justify-content:center;min-height:100%;background-color:#f0ecea;padding:0 1em}@media screen and (min-width:1024px){.custom-main-menu>div>ul>li>ul>li>ul{position:absolute;left:100%;top:0;padding:0}}.custom-main-menu>div>ul>li>ul>li>ul>li>a{font-size:100%}@media screen and (min-width:768px) and (max-width:1023px){.custom-main-menu>div>ul>li>ul>li>ul>li>a{font-size:150%}}@media screen and (min-width:1024px){.custom-main-menu>div>ul>li>ul>li>ul>li>a:hover,.custom-main-menu>div>ul>li>ul>li>ul>li>a:focus{background-color:transparent}}button#hamburger-toggle-btn{position:relative;padding:0;appearance:none;-webkit-appearance:none;-moz-appearance:none;width:2em;height:1.75em;border:0;background-color:transparent}button#hamburger-toggle-btn span{display:inline-block;width:100%;height:4px;position:absolute;background-color:var(--env-font-color);left:0;transition:all .3s ease-in-out}button#hamburger-toggle-btn span:nth-child(1){top:0}button#hamburger-toggle-btn span:nth-child(2),button#hamburger-toggle-btn span:nth-child(3){top:calc(50% - 2px)}button#hamburger-toggle-btn span:nth-child(4){bottom:0}button#hamburger-toggle-btn.open span:nth-child(1){top:calc(50% - 2px);width:0;left:50%}button#hamburger-toggle-btn.open span:nth-child(2){transform:rotate(45deg)}button#hamburger-toggle-btn.open span:nth-child(3){transform:rotate(-45deg)}button#hamburger-toggle-btn.open span:nth-child(4){bottom:calc(50% - 2px);width:0;left:50%}@media screen and (min-width:1024px) and (max-width:1279px){.custom-employee-archive ul li{flex-basis:calc(50% - 16px)!important}}@media screen and (min-width:1280px) and (max-width:1439px){.custom-employee-archive ul li{flex-basis:calc(33% - 16px)!important}}body ul.sv-autocomplete-search-result{width:100%!important;border:1px solid #d2cecc!important;box-shadow:none!important;border-radius:0!important;padding:1.5em 0}body ul.sv-autocomplete-search-result li.sv-autocomplete-result-item{width:100%!important;height:auto!important;padding:0}body ul.sv-autocomplete-search-result li.sv-autocomplete-result-item a{display:inline-block;width:100%!important;padding:.75em 2em;font-size:1.2em;color:#000}.custom-case-recommendations{width:100%;display:grid;grid-template-columns:100%;align-items:stretch;gap:1em}@media screen and (min-width:768px){.custom-case-recommendations{grid-template-columns:1fr 1fr}}@media screen and (min-width:1024px){.custom-case-recommendations{grid-template-columns:1fr 1fr 1fr}}.custom-case-recommendations__item{width:100%;max-height:20em;overflow:hidden;background-color:#000;color:#fff}.custom-case-recommendations__item>a{display:block;width:100%;height:100%;opacity:.9;transition:all .2s ease-in-out;color:#fff}.custom-case-recommendations__item>a img{width:100%;height:100%;max-width:100%;max-height:100%;object-fit:cover;object-position:center;padding:0}.custom-case-recommendations__item>a:hover,.custom-case-recommendations__item>a:focus{opacity:1}.custom-case-recommendations__item>a h2{color:#fff;transform:translateY(-100%);padding:1em;display:inline-block;background-color:rgba(0,0,0,0.3);text-shadow:0 0 8px rgba(0,0,0,0.2);transition:all .2s ease-in-out;overflow-wrap:break-word;word-break:break-word;font-size:200%;text-align:center;width:100%;max-width:100%;pointer-events:none}
